What is Leg Lift Surgery?

Leg lift is also called thigh lift or thighplasty. It is a surgical procedure designed to tighten the thigh area. This operation corrects both the outer and inner thigh regions using advanced surgical techniques.

The surgery employs muscle and skin repositioning methods. Skin is lifted and tightened significantly. Excess skin and fatty tissue are removed. Usually, thigh circumference reduces by 7-10 centimeters after the surgery. Thigh appearance improves noticeably and dramatically.

You achieve proper body contours and proportions. Your legs look longer and more contoured. Thigh friction when walking is completely eliminated. This prevents skin irritation and discomfort.

Indications for Leg Lift

Patients seeking thighplasty typically want to address specific concerns:

  • Sagging skin in the thigh area
  • Loose skin on the inner thigh surface
  • Excessive fat deposits in the thighs
  • Loose, stretched skin with poor elasticity and tone
Contraindications for Thighplasty

Leg lift surgery has the following contraindications:

  • Acute infectious diseases
  • Chronic diseases in active exacerbation phase
  • Cancer tumors or oncological conditions
  • Blood clotting disorders
  • Polyvalent allergies to medications
  • Uncontrolled or decompensated diabetes mellitus
  • Pregnancy and active breastfeeding period

How Leg Lift Surgery is Performed

Leg lift surgery is performed under general anesthesia for patient comfort and safety. The surgical time does not exceed 3 hours. Additional liposuction may extend the duration.

First, the surgeon marks the patient's body carefully. Excess skin areas are identified precisely. Excess skin is then removed through planned incisions.

Two surgical techniques are available. Each has specific advantages. The choice depends on excess skin amount and preferences.

Technique 1 uses a medial incision approach. It extends from the buttock fold to the groin. Stitches remain hidden in natural body folds. This is the most preferred approach. Results look more natural with this method.

Technique 2 uses a T-shaped incision pattern. This removes more excess fat and skin. Scars may be more visible. This method is less commonly used now.

Recovery Period and Expectations

After surgery, a compression garment is applied immediately. Wear it for one full month continuously. Stitches are removed after 2 weeks.

Complete recovery lasts 4 to 6 weeks. Follow all surgeon recommendations strictly. Avoid physical exertion completely.

Avoid strenuous activities and sports. Avoid hot baths, saunas, and steam baths. Keep incisions dry and clean.

Wear compression garment consistently throughout recovery. Pain and swelling are normal after surgery. These improve significantly after the first week.

You can gradually return to light activities. Most patients resume normal activities by week 6. Compression support reduces swelling faster.

Proper wound care prevents infection. Follow-up appointments monitor healing progress. Surgical scars fade gradually over months.

Final results improve for several months. Thigh skin quality improves with time. Circulation normalizes gradually after surgery.

Final contours settle after 3-6 months. Long-term results remain stable and lasting. Patient satisfaction is typically very high.
